终极HTML5音效生成器指南:jsfxr让游戏开发音效制作变得超简单

终极HTML5音效生成器指南:jsfxr让游戏开发音效制作变得超简单

【免费下载链接】jsfxr Dead easy game sound effects generator. A port of sfxr to HTML5. 【免费下载链接】jsfxr 项目地址: https://gitcode.com/gh_mirrors/js/jsfxr

jsfxr是一个基于HTML5的开源游戏音效生成器,它将经典的sfxr项目完美移植到现代浏览器环境中。作为游戏开发者和创作者的神器,jsfxr让音效制作变得前所未有的简单和高效,无需任何音频编辑经验即可创建专业级的游戏音效。

为什么选择jsfxr进行游戏音效制作

jsfxr以其极简的设计理念和强大的功能组合,成为独立游戏开发者和音频设计师的首选工具。它完全在浏览器中运行,无需安装任何软件,支持实时预览和多参数精细调节,让音效创作过程变得直观而高效。

音效生成界面

项目核心功能包括8种预设音效类型、4种波形选择、实时音频预览、参数微调系统和WAV格式导出,完全满足从休闲游戏到专业项目的音效需求。

快速上手:立即创建你的第一个游戏音效

要开始使用jsfxr,只需打开index.html文件即可在浏览器中启动应用界面。系统默认加载"拾取金币"音效,你可以立即点击播放按钮聆听效果。

主要音效生成器按钮包括:

  • Pickup/coin: 拾取物品或金币音效
  • Laser/shoot: 激光射击音效
  • Explosion: 爆炸效果音
  • Powerup: 能力提升音效
  • Hit/hurt: 受击或伤害音效
  • Jump: 跳跃音效
  • Blip/select: 选择或按钮音效
  • Random: 随机生成音效
  • Tone: 纯音调生成

音效控制面板

高级功能深度解析

jsfxr提供了丰富的音效参数调节选项,让创作者能够精确控制每一个声音细节:

波形类型选择

支持四种基本波形:方波(Square)、锯齿波(Sawtooth)、正弦波(Sine)和噪声(Noise),每种波形都能产生独特的音色特征。

包络控制

  • Attack time: 音头起音时间
  • Sustain time: 延音持续时间
  • Sustain punch: 延音冲击力度
  • Decay time: 衰减时间

频率调制

通过起始频率、最小频率截断、滑音和Delta滑音参数,可以创造出从平滑过渡到急剧变化的频率效果。

滤波效果

内置低通和高通滤波器,配合共振和扫频设置,能够塑造出从沉闷到明亮的各种音色变化。

实用技巧与最佳实践

1. 音效分层组合

对于复杂的游戏音效,建议使用多个jsfxr生成的声音进行分层混合。例如,爆炸音效可以由低频轰鸣、中频破裂和高频碎片声组合而成。

2. 参数微调策略

从预设音效开始,使用Mutate按钮进行随机变异,然后逐步微调关键参数。注意保持参数变化的连贯性,避免过于突兀的音效变化。

3. 文件优化技巧

根据目标平台选择合适的采样率(44k/22k/11k/6k)和位深度(16bit/8bit),在保证音质的前提下优化文件大小。

4. 工作流程整合

将生成的WAV文件导入到游戏引擎或音频编辑软件中进行后期处理,添加混响、均衡等效果器进一步提升音质。

核心技术架构

jsfxr的核心音效生成算法在sfxr.js文件中实现,包含了完整的音频合成引擎。项目使用jQuery UI构建用户界面,通过riffwave.js处理WAV文件格式的编码和输出。

音频处理核心

音效生成器支持实时参数响应,所有调节都会立即反映在音频输出中,为创作者提供即时的听觉反馈。这种设计极大地提高了音效制作的效率和精确度。

总结

jsfxr作为HTML5音效生成的标杆工具,以其简洁的界面、强大的功能和出色的易用性,成为了游戏开发音效制作的首选解决方案。无论你是独立开发者还是音频设计师,jsfxr都能帮助你快速创建高质量的游戏音效,大大提升开发效率。

通过掌握jsfxr的各项功能和技巧,你将能够为游戏项目注入生动的音频灵魂,创造出令人印象深刻的听觉体验。立即开始你的音效创作之旅,让jsfxr助力你的游戏开发梦想!

【免费下载链接】jsfxr Dead easy game sound effects generator. A port of sfxr to HTML5. 【免费下载链接】jsfxr 项目地址: https://gitcode.com/gh_mirrors/js/jsfxr

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值